Constructing Large Girth QC Protograph LDPC Codes Based on PSD-PEG Algorithm

被引:17
作者
Jiang, Xue-Qin [1 ]
Hai, Han [2 ]
Wang, Hui-Ming [3 ]
Lee, Moon Ho [2 ]
机构
[1] Donghua Univ, Shanghai 200051, Peoples R China
[2] Chonbuk Natl Univ, Jeonju 561756, South Korea
[3] Xi An Jiao Tong Univ, Xian 201620, Shaanxi, Peoples R China
来源
IEEE ACCESS | 2017年 / 5卷
基金
中国国家自然科学基金;
关键词
Progressive edge-growth (PEG) algorithm; QC protograph LDPC code; permutation shifts; girth; PARITY-CHECK CODES; PERFORMANCE; DESIGN;
D O I
10.1109/ACCESS.2017.2688701
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
For a given base graph, the lifted graph can be obtained by a copy-and-permute procedure. If the permutation is cyclic, the lifted graph corresponds to a quasi-cyclic (QC) protograph low-density parity-check (LDPC) code. The girth of the QC protograph LDPC code is determined by the girth of the base graph and the permutation shifts. In this paper, we first derive a lower bound on the lifting degree to achieve a large girth lifted graph. Then, motivated by the cycle searching and girth maximizing features of the progressive edge-growth (PEG) algorithm, we introduce the permutation shifts determining (PSD) PEG algorithm, which can construct large girth base graph and determine the optimal permutation shifts, simultaneously. It is shown that the computational complexity of PSD-PEG algorithm is much lower than that of the PEG algorithm and the PEG-QC algorithm for the same codeword length. Furthermore, we show that the PSD-PEG algorithm can also be used to construct nonbinary QC protograph LDPC codes without low weight codes. Simulation results show that the binary and nonbinary QC protograph LDPC codes constructed by the PSD-PEG algorithm have good bit error rate performance and frame error rate performance over the additive white Gaussian noise channel.
引用
收藏
页码:13489 / 13500
页数:12
相关论文
共 50 条
  • [41] Large Girth Quasi-Cyclic LDPC Codes Based on the Chinese Remainder Theorem
    Jiang, Xueqin
    Lee, Moon Ho
    IEEE COMMUNICATIONS LETTERS, 2009, 13 (05) : 342 - 344
  • [42] Enumerators for Protograph-Based Ensembles of LDPC and Generalized LDPC Codes
    Abu-Surra, Shadi
    Divsalar, Dariush
    Ryan, William E.
    IEEE TRANSACTIONS ON INFORMATION THEORY, 2011, 57 (02) : 858 - 886
  • [43] Girth Analysis of Tanner's (3,17)-Regular QC-LDPC Codes Based on Euclidean Division Algorithm
    Xu, Hengzhou
    Duan, Yake
    Miao, Xiaoxiao
    Zhu, Hai
    IEEE ACCESS, 2019, 7 : 94917 - 94930
  • [44] Several Explicit Constructions for (3, L) QC-LDPC Codes with Girth at Least Eight
    Zhang, Guohua
    Sun, Rong
    Wang, Xinmei
    IEEE COMMUNICATIONS LETTERS, 2013, 17 (09) : 1822 - 1825
  • [45] Construction of Girth-8 QC-LDPC Codes Free of Small Trapping Sets
    Naseri, Sima
    Banihashemi, Amir H.
    IEEE COMMUNICATIONS LETTERS, 2019, 23 (11) : 1904 - 1908
  • [46] Automatic Verification of GCD Constraint for Construction of Girth-Eight QC-LDPC Codes
    Zhang, Guohua
    Fang, Yi
    Liu, Yuanhua
    IEEE COMMUNICATIONS LETTERS, 2019, 23 (09) : 1453 - 1456
  • [47] Design of good QC-LDPC codes without small girth in the p-plane
    Kong, Lingjun
    Xiao, Yang
    JOURNAL OF SYSTEMS ENGINEERING AND ELECTRONICS, 2011, 22 (02) : 183 - 187
  • [48] Construction of Girth-Eight QC-LDPC Codes from Greatest Common Divisor
    Zhang, Guohua
    Sun, Rong
    Wang, Xinmei
    IEEE COMMUNICATIONS LETTERS, 2013, 17 (02) : 369 - 372
  • [49] Protograph-Based LDPC Convolutional Codes for Continuous Phase Modulation
    Benaddi, Tarik
    Poulliat, Charly
    Boucheret, Marie-Laure
    Gadat, Benjamin
    Lesthievent, Guy
    2015 IEEE INTERNATIONAL CONFERENCE ON COMMUNICATIONS (ICC), 2015, : 4454 - 4460
  • [50] Construction of Protograph-Based Partially Doped Generalized LDPC Codes
    Kim, Jaewha
    Kim, Jae-Won
    Kwak, Hee-Youl
    No, Jong-Seon
    IEEE ACCESS, 2022, 10 : 95462 - 95478